BENIM C# OBJECT KULLANıMı BAşLARKEN ÇALışMAK

Benim C# Object Kullanımı Başlarken Çalışmak

Benim C# Object Kullanımı Başlarken Çalışmak

Blog Article



Sınıflar soyut olarak bildirilebilir; değişik bir deyişle bir yahut henüz şu denli yöntemin uygulaması yoktur. Soyut sınıfların örneği doğrudan oluşturulamasa da, kalık uygulamayı sağlayıcı sair sınıflar muhtevain temel sınıflar olarak vazife yapabilir.

Kullanıcılar, TextBox'a klavye yahut sair giriş aygıtlarıyla dimdik girebilir ve bu metinleri programın geri mütebaki kısmında aksiyonleyebilirsiniz.

C Sharp Eğitim bilimi Seti eğitimi sayfasına ölmek ciğerin tıklayınız. Derslerime özel olarak hazırladığım Github Projeme bu birlikdan ulaşabilirsiniz… Bu ders kucakin hazırlanan projenin kodlarına buraya tıklayarak ulaşabilirsiniz.

TextBox, kullanıcıların sağlam başlangıçi yapabileceği ve programların bu girdileri maslahatleyebileceği bir teftiş mutavassıtdır. Bu makale, C# vüruttiricileri erek allıkır ve TextBox'un elbette kullanıldığı, özellikleri ve temelı ipuçları üzerine vukuf esenlar.

2) Sadece okuma binalacaksa ve çok nüshada tag yaymak istemiyorsanız Tag dizileri kullanılabilir. Yine aynı lansman kayranında diziler tanıtılır.

Temsilcilerin diğer bir tasarruf nedeni ise muamele sonuçlarının yiyecek altına (log) düzenınmasıdır.

Fevkdaki yararlanma, sık sık karşılaştığımız konstrüksiyonya benziyor. Temelı durumlarda sınıflara, henüz nesne oluşturulurken parametre gönderilmesi gerekebilir. Bu durumda nesne oluştururken süflidaki şekilde bir tasarruf gerçekleştirilir:

sınıflarının temel olarak kalıttığı ilk dershane C# Object Kullanımı olan “object” klasını henüz yakından inceleyeceğiz.

Dolayısıyla Encapsülation’i henüz basit kılmaktadır. Hatta property’lerde field olarak kullanılabilir. Property’lerin teşhismı hordaki imza kabilinden bünyelır.

3) RWTagValue fonksiyonu ile tag değerlerine ulaşım. VB kullanıyor olsaydık rahat erişebilirdik.

Burada, MyShapeWorks adlı Interface ‘i mideeriisnde 3 pare metot görev almaktadır. Bu metotları, Polymorphism ile kullanacağımız vesair türetilmiş sınıflarımız ile müşterek kullanacağız.

Daha çok klasın BankAccount asgari bakiye dâhilin salt okunur bir düzı evetğuna bakarak, son değişiklik sabit kodu 0 yönteminde MakeWithdrawal olarak minimumBalance bileğçalışmatirmektir:

İsteğe bağlı minimumBalance bir parametre içeren ikinci bir oluşturucu ekleyerek serlayalım. Bu yeni oluşturucu, var olan oluşturucu tarafından yapılan bütün eylemleri gerçekleştirir.

Hazırladığımız SQLWorks Interface’ini tüm bu sınıflara uygulayarak, bütün sınıfların aynı metotlara iye olmasını esenlıyoruz. Gayrı bir deyişle sınflara kurallar getiriyoruz. Interface ile implemet edilen metotlar, o sınıflara verdiğimiz kurallardır ve uyulması zorunludur..

Report this page